When partaking with an actual estate agent, it's crucial to concentrate to frequent mistakes that can hinder the buying or selling course of. Misunderstandings and miscommunications can simply arise, leading to regrets afterward. Knowing these pitfalls can prevent time, money, and frustration in the lengthy term.


One frequent mistake people make is failing to obviously outline their goals before starting the process. Buyers and sellers ought to have a clear understanding of their needs and preferences. Without this clarity, it becomes difficult for the agent to supply appropriate options and guidance. A obscure method might lead to wasted efforts and missed opportunities.

Some people make the error of underestimating the negotiations process. Buyers and sellers typically count on their brokers to handle every thing with out offering input. However, staying informed and collaborating in negotiations results in higher outcomes. Being passive may end up in missed probabilities, particularly in competitive markets.


It's not uncommon for shoppers to have unrealistic expectations relating to pricing. Buyers could overestimate their buying energy, while sellers might set their listing worth too excessive. Understanding market situations and honest pricing is essential. Agents can provide useful insights, but shoppers should also be keen to listen and regulate their expectations accordingly.

Another problem arises when purchasers ignore the significance of a written agreement. A verbal agreement might really feel adequate, however it lacks the authorized validity of a written contract. Ensuring each side of the relationship is documented, including the agent’s duties and commission construction, can forestall future disputes and misunderstandings.


Many purchasers fail to ask the proper questions throughout preliminary conferences with their brokers. This oversight can lead to misalignment in priorities and expectations. Clients should be proactive in seeking clarifications on the processes, timelines, and strategies. A thorough understanding fosters trust and enhances collaboration.

How can I keep away from overpaying for a property when working with an agent?


Research local market tendencies, comparable gross sales, and property values before committing. Ask your agent for a detailed market evaluation and contemplate getting a second opinion from an independent appraiser to guarantee you're making an knowledgeable decision.

A buyer's agent solely represents your interests throughout a buy order, working to search out properties that fit your wants and negotiating one of the best price. A vendor's agent, then again, represents the seller, which might result in potential conflicts. Engaging a devoted buyer's agent ensures your interests are prioritized all through the buying course of.
